ADC一些关键指标的计算

2020-04-07 15:33阅读:

Effective resolution: 有效分辨率
Effective resolution = Log2 (VIN / Vrms-noise)
VIN:输入范围,与ADCPGA设置有关。例如一个24ADCPGA增益Gain=128,±2.5V基准电压。 那么VIN = (vrefp-vrefn)/Gain=5V/128 = 39.06mV
如果Gain=1,则VIN=vrefp-vrefn= 5V
Vrms-noiserms噪声

二、Noise-free resolution: 无噪声分辨率
Noise-free resolution = Log2(VIN / Vpp-noise) = Log2(VIN / 6.6* Vrms-noise) = Effective resolution - 2.7
Vpp=6.6Vrms,也有取6Vrms的,来源于3.3σ。这里取峰值因数C = 6.6 = Vpp-noise / Vrms-noise

ENOB(Effective number of bits): 有效位数,注意与有效分辨率不是一个概念
ENOB = Log2[VIN / (Vrms-noise * 2)] (SINAD-1.76) / 6.02

四、Dynamic Range=20*log[VIN/(2*Vrms]

五、SINADSingal to Noise and Distortion ratio) : 信纳比
SINAD is defined as the ratio of the total signal power level(wanted Singal +Noise+Distortion or SND) to unwanted signal power(Noise+Distortion or ND)
